In the Warmia and Mazury region there are actually 15 local action groups (LAG) of different territorial and population potential. By their activity they cover the whole territory of the Warmia-Mazury voivodeship, while in the Elk subregion is embraced especially by 4 LAG: “Stronger Together,” “Mazurian Sea,” the Union of Associations for the Communal Development of the North-ern Area of the Great Mazurian Lakes, and “Leader in EGO.” The article con-centrates on the activity of “Leader in EGO” LAG, where “EGO” is an acronym which stands for the names of three small subregions: Elk, Goldap, and Olecko. The author delivers analyses of the results of the “Leader in EGO” LAG par-ticipation in such social development programs as: “Small Projects,” “The Renovation and Development of Village,” “The Diversification in Non-Agricultural Activity,” and “The Creation and Development of Micro-Entrepreneurship.”
